Transaction 3e9c2eb9fac358501726d882a2e051a9dc295050a641e17b03cf64bf59febdb7

block
ed7ecff71b58344a960613b1450c7b026c02ad6adc7859407b2e8dc49f0a07ef

1 Input

1501 Outputs